Fabio Capello revealed that he has finally held clear-the-air talks with Rio Ferdinand over his decision to strip the Man. United defender of the England captaincy.
Capello caused a storm in March when he failed to speak to Ferdinand to inform him of his surprise move to give the skipper’s armband back to John Terry.
The England coach endured a barrage of criticism for his careless handling of a delicate situation.
Ferdinand missed the first two matches after his demotion due to injury, but the centre-half is back in Capello’s squad for their Euro 2012 qualifier against Switzerland at Wembley today, giving the Italian a chance to make peace with one of his key players at last.
Capello met Ferdinand at the team’s plush Grove Hotel on Tuesday and insisted an amicable discussion ended with a handshake.
“I spoke especially with him on Tuesday in the evening. I told him what really happened when I decided to make the decision to give the armband to John Terry,” Capello said.
“He told me what he thought in this period and at the end we shook hands and the relationship is fantastic.”
